What size are Pokemon sprites?

The official Advance sprites are 64×64 pixels at the most, the fourth-generation sprites are 80×80, and in the fifth generation they’re up to 96×96.

How many pixels is an 8 bit sprite?

All sprites must be either 8×8 or 8×16 and can move freely. 256×240 or 256×224 px resolution. One palette (four colors) per background tile or sprite.

How many glitch Pokemon are there?

There are 39 MissingNo. with identifiers in between real Pokémon, which would add up to 190 Pokémon. Shigeki Morimoto confirmed that there were once 190 Pokémon planned for development in Pokémon Red and Green.
